How to fill out the Affidavit Of Alteration online

Filling out the Affidavit Of Alteration can seem daunting, especially for those with little legal experience. This guide provides clear, step-by-step instructions to help you complete the form online with ease.

Follow the steps to complete the Affidavit Of Alteration successfully.

  1. Click ‘Get Form’ button to obtain the form and open it in the editor.
  2. Begin by entering the title number at the top of the form. This number is crucial for identification purposes.
  3. Next, provide the make of the vehicle. This refers to the manufacturer, such as Ford or Toyota.
  4. Enter the year of the vehicle. This helps to confirm the model and title information.
  5. Input the model of the vehicle, which specifies the vehicle version or type.
  6. Now, enter the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) or Hull Identification Number (HIN). This is a unique code that identifies your vehicle.
  7. Specify the body or hull type of the vehicle in the designated field.
  8. Indicate the measurement type by selecting either miles, kilometers, or hours. This is important for odometer records.
  9. Provide the mileage in the appropriate field, reflecting the vehicle's current mileage.
  10. In the given section, certify the error made in the previous title or statement by detailing the exact section number where the error occurred.
  11. Offer a clear and concise explanation of the error or alteration made to the document.
  12. Lastly, sign the document to validate your statements and include the date. If there are multiple individuals involved, ensure that each person who made alterations signs and dates the form.

The state of Arkansas DOES require a Certificate of Title in order to transfer ownership of your vehicle. The state of Arkansas REQUIRES that your title be notarized in order for the transaction to be valid.

An individual can get title for an abandoned car in Arkansas state by making sure the title history is clear. They should look for records that identify the prior owner and lien holder. Then they should contact the prior owner and lien holder to notify them that they plan to get title to the vehicle.

What is the Affidavit of Non Use agreement appearing on my Renewal? If your vehicle license plate has expired you are charged a late fee penalty. If you have not driven the vehicle during the lapsed renewal time you have the option to agree to the "Affidavit of Non-use" and the late fee penalty will be revoked.

In most cases, a completed title is sufficient to register a car to a new owner in Arkansas. However, if there is no more room on the title to record the sale, or if the seller wants to claim a tax credit towards the purchase of a new vehicle, the seller should fill out a Bill of Sale.

A penalty equal to 10% of the amount of taxes due is assessed when a taxpayer fails to pay motor vehicle taxes when due. See Ark. Code Ann.

Ark. Code Ann. § 27-14-1004(a) imposes a late registration penalty of $3.00 for each ten days a person fails to properly register a motor vehicle until the penalty reaches the same amount as the annual license fee of the vehicle, which may range from $17.00 to $30.00.

How To File an Arkansas Mechanics Lien Prepare your lien form, taking care to include the necessary information as set forth above. ... Prepare your attachments: Invoice or statement showing work done and amount due. Sworn affidavit of notice stating that the appropriate notice requirements were complied with.

What Do I Need for an Arkansas Title Transfer? A completed Arkansas title with the seller's and buyer's name printed, signed, and dated on all required fields.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) Bill of sale. Proof of a valid AR auto insurance policy. Odometer Statement. Valid driver's license of the buyer and seller.
